Perm 31-31 Stavropol: Perm's unbeaten H2H run continues with thrilling Superleague draw

Perm squandered a four-goal half-time lead as Stavropol stormed back in the second period to force a 31-31 draw in the Russian Superleague on Sunday at the Sukharev Sports Complex in Perm.

The result extends Perm's unbeaten run against Stavropol to six matches across all competitions, though the hosts will be the more frustrated side after leading 18-14 at the break.

How it unfolded

Perm controlled the opening 30 minutes, building a commanding 18-14 lead at half-time through efficient attacking play. The home side appeared on course for a routine victory given their dominant historical record against Stavropol.

But the visitors transformed after the interval. Stavropol won the second half 17-13, gradually erasing Perm's advantage and clawing their way back level. The comeback was complete by full-time, with neither side able to find a decisive late winner.

The draw was only the sixth in 37 meetings between these sides (dating back to 2011), and the first since Perm's 25-6 record began its current unbeaten stretch. Historically, this fixture produces goals — 58.2 per match on average — and Sunday's 62-goal total exceeded that mean.

What it means

Both sides take a point apiece from the opening weekend of the Superleague season. For Perm, who finished third in 2025/26 behind CSKA Moscow and Chekhovskie Medvedi, dropping points at home to a side they beat twice last season (32-28 and 35-25 in April 2026) will be a concern. For Stavropol, coming back from four down on the road is a statement of intent.

Perm and Stavropol have met 37 times — Perm won 25, Stavropol won 6, with 6 draws. Their rivalry dates back to 2011. Perm leads the head-to-head with 25 victories from 37 meetings. A combined 2153 goals have been scored across these fixtures, averaging 58.19 per match (1154 for the home side, 999 for the visitors). Both teams scored in 37 matches (100%). Over 2.5 goals landed in 37 games (100%), making it a fixture that tends to produce goals. Perm are currently unbeaten in the last 5 meetings. The highest-scoring encounter finished 43–31 in 2023.
